Visit REALTOR® website for additional information. Discover your dream home in Chemainus! This captivating Rancher promises modern updates and serene surroundings on a generous 0.17-acre lot. Enjoy spacious living areas with elegant coved ceilings and a cozy fireplace for gatherings. French doors lead to a tranquil patio and lush gardens, seamlessly blending indoor and outdoor living. Natural light floods in from solar tubes, enhancing the home's atmosphere. Recent updates include electrical, furnace, and insulation, ensuring comfort and efficiency. With 3 bedrooms and 1 bath, plus laundry off the primary bedroom that could be converted into ensuite. Ample storage is available in the garage and shed, equipped with electrical outlets for your convenience or hobbies. Enjoy views of Mt Brenton and a peek-a-boo view of the ocean from the Primary Bedroom. Don't miss out on this move-in ready home!
